August data not painting best economic picture

 

 

(CNN)— Early economic data for August is not painting the best picture of the economy.

New metrics released on Thursday, September 4, showed ‘private-sector’ businesses sharply reined in hiring last month.

Payroll company ADP’s report shows they added only about half the number of jobs as they did in July.

The Labor Department reports first-time claims for unemployment benefits also rose to an 11-week high.

And last month was the worst August for layoff announcements since the great recession of the late 2000’s.
